Output 17126556336dbc4eddc883f625ef1d587ab00835abe13342f298835b299d7424:1

value
1045205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59ae80f144f38b0e3c049a5d80f56e63c19d85fd OP_EQUAL
address
39sD7LxsSrM7cdsY8fk5Dc4mjZyUuVrsFf
transaction
17126556336dbc4eddc883f625ef1d587ab00835abe13342f298835b299d7424
spent
true